OMAHA, Neb. — Warren Buffett, the legendary investor who transformed Berkshire Hathaway from a struggling textile mill into a $1 trillion-plus conglomerate, announced his resignation as chief executive officer on Wednesday, ending one of the most remarkable runs in American business history after more than six decades at the helm.
Warren Buffett Resigns as Berkshire Hathaway CEO After Historic 60-Year Leadership
The 95-year-old Buffett made the announcement during a special meeting of Berkshire’s board, confirming that Greg Abel, 63, who has been groomed as his successor for years, will assume the CEO role effective immediately. Buffett will remain chairman of the board, ensuring continuity during the historic leadership transition.
In a statement released by the company, Buffett expressed gratitude to Berkshire’s shareholders, employees and managers. “Berkshire has been my life’s work, and it has been an incredible privilege to lead this remarkable organization for so long,” he said. “The time has come to pass the baton to Greg, who is exceptionally well prepared to guide Berkshire into its next chapter. I have full confidence in his leadership and the incredible team around him.”
The news sent ripples through global financial markets. Berkshire Hathaway Class A shares, which trade at over $700,000 each, dipped slightly in early trading before recovering as investors digested the long-anticipated transition. Analysts described the move as expected but still emotionally significant for investors who have come to view Buffett as synonymous with the company.
Buffett took control of Berkshire Hathaway in 1965 when it was a failing New England textile manufacturer. Through his value-investing philosophy — buying high-quality businesses at reasonable prices and holding them for the long term — he built one of the most valuable companies in the world. Under his leadership, Berkshire’s stock delivered compounded annual returns of approximately 20% for decades, turning thousands of ordinary investors into millionaires through patient, disciplined ownership.

The “Oracle of Omaha,” as Buffett is affectionately known, became a cultural icon. His annual shareholder letters were devoured by investors worldwide for their wisdom, wit and plain-spoken advice on business, investing and life. The Berkshire annual meeting, often called the “Woodstock of Capitalism,” drew tens of thousands of pilgrims to Omaha each year to hear Buffett and his longtime partner Charlie Munger dispense investment wisdom.
Munger, Buffett’s closest confidant and vice chairman, passed away in 2023 at age 99. His death marked the beginning of the end of an era, with Abel increasingly taking on more visible leadership roles. Abel, who joined Berkshire through its MidAmerican Energy subsidiary, has overseen the company’s non-insurance operations and earned Buffett’s trust through decades of steady, principled management.
Greg Abel’s ascension has been carefully planned. Buffett has publicly praised Abel’s business acumen, integrity and alignment with Berkshire’s distinctive culture of decentralization, long-term thinking and ethical conduct. In his 2024 shareholder letter, Buffett explicitly named Abel as his successor, ending years of speculation about who would lead the company after him.
The transition comes at a pivotal time for Berkshire. The company holds a massive cash position exceeding $180 billion, giving it significant firepower for acquisitions or share repurchases. Its diverse portfolio includes insurance giants GEICO and Berkshire Hathaway Reinsurance, railroads (BNSF), utilities (Berkshire Hathaway Energy), and iconic consumer brands like See’s Candies, Dairy Queen and Fruit of the Loom.

Motilal Oswal Financial Services (MOFSL) widened its consolidated net loss to Rs 221 crore in the March-ended quarter from Rs 65 crore in the year-ago period despite reporting a stellar 125% year-on-year growth in its revenue from operations. The topline stood at Rs 2,676 crore in Q4FY26 versus Rs 1,190 crore in the corresponding quarter of the last financial year.
The brokerage had reported a net profit of Rs 566 crore in the October-December quarter of FY26. All profit figures are attributable to the owners of the parent.
However, MOFSL’s operating profit after tax (PAT) surged 25% YoY to Rs 661 crore versus Rs 527 crore in Q4FY25 while rising 8% on a sequential basis compared to Rs 611 crore in Q3FY26. The full-year operating PAT stood at Rs 2,360 crore, growing 16% YoY led by strong growth in the Asset & Private Wealth Management (PWM) business.
The topline saw a 27% sequential growth compared to Rs 2,112 crore in Q3FY26.

Key takeaways:

— Asset Management (Including Alternates): PAT grew by 63% YoY to Rs 249 crore in Q4, while rising 55% YoY to Rs 798 crore in FY26. — Total assets under management (AUM) grew by 32% on YoY basis at Rs 1.76 lakh crore, driven by stellar Mutual Fund AUM growth of 31% and Private Alternates AUM growth of 104%. FY26 Net MF Flows market share higher than AUM market share at 6.6% and 2.7% respectively, the company’s filing to the exchanges said. — SIP inflows surged 78% YoY to Rs 16,479 crore with market share of 4.7%. Closed IBEF Fund V raise of Rs 8,350 crore, nearly 2X of its last fund raised. — MOFSL executed first close of maiden private credit fund in January 2026 with fund raise of Rs 1,700 crore, targeting total raise of Rs 3,000 crore.
— Private Wealth Management: Q4 PAT grew by 18% YoY to Rs 88 crore with net flows growing by 66% to Rs 5,535 crore. For FY26, PAT grew by 15% to Rs 368 crore with net flows growing by 41% to Rs 20,154 crore. AUM was up 36% YoY to ₹1.97 lakh Cr, driven by family acquisitions and higher RM productivity.
— Wealth Management: PAT grew by 7% YoY to Rs 204 crore in Q4 and de-grew by 7% to Rs 727 crore for FY26. Q4 brokerage revenue grew by 33% YoY.
— Capital Markets: PAT grew 12% YoY to Rs 75 crore in Q4 and grew 30% YoY to Rs 336 crore in FY26.

— Housing Finance: PAT grew 61% YoY to Rs 59 crore in Q4 and 22% YoY to Rs 159 crore in FY26. AUM grew 19% YoY to Rs 5,829 crore. . — Treasury book grew 12% YoY to Rs 9,403 crore, delivering alpha of 5% for the year FY26. Book grew at 40% CAGR led by strong IRRs and reinvestment of operating profits. FY26 Total PAT (incl OCI) of ₹2,043 Crs is lower than Operating PAT due to Treasury book’s Mark-to-Market accounting.

Kevin Warsh’s nomination to serve as the next Federal Reserve chair took a big step forward on Wednesday after a key committee voted to advance his nomination after a senator lifted his opposition.
Members of the Senate Banking Committee voted 13-11 to send Warsh’s nomination to the full Senate for a confirmation vote that could occur soon.

Warsh, a former Federal Reserve governor who served at the central bank from 2006 to 2011, was nominated to succeed current Fed Chair Jerome Powell, whose term as chairman ends on May 15, 2026.
The nomination was held up after Sen. Thom Tillis, R-N.C., vowed to block Warsh’s nomination despite supporting it because of the Justice Department’s investigation into Powell’s testimony on the Fed’s costly renovation project, which he viewed as politically motivated.

Tillis argued the probe undermined the independence of the central bank, and the DOJ relented as U.S. Attorney for the District of Columbia Jeanine Pirro closed her office’s investigation on Friday, with the Fed’s inspector general, Michael Horowitz, taking it over.

Tillis said the probe was a “serious threat to the Fed’s independence, and it needed to end before I could support Kevin Warsh’s confirmation.”

With the Senate Banking Committee having now advanced Warsh’s nomination, the full Senate may now hold a confirmation vote in the near future.
Depending on how quickly senators take up the nomination, Warsh could be confirmed as Fed chair in time to preside over the central bank’s June policy meeting.

While Powell’s term as chairman is coming to a close next month, he may choose to serve out the remainder of his term as a member of the Fed’s Board of Governors, which runs until Jan. 31, 2028.
Powell will speak at a press conference on Wednesday afternoon after the Federal Open Market Committee – the Fed panel responsible for monetary policy – announces its next interest rate decision.
Policymakers are expected to leave their benchmark rate unchanged at the current target range of 3.5% to 3.75% amid concerns over inflation.

North East residential property auctioneer iamproperty is creating new jobs amid plans to grow its auction department to more than 200 employees by next year. The company, formed in 2009 by Jamie Cooke and Ben Ridgway to disrupt the property market, has modernised house selling with a series of tech solutions.
The pair spotted a gap in the market for a property auction service that could benefit estate agents and consumers, with its sales process employing the Modern Method of Auction focusing on completing a transaction in just 56 days. Based at Arden House in Gosforth, the group has announced huge team growth within the auction department, with 170 auction specialists now in post.

At the start of this year the firm snapped up Kent-based ValPal Network, an automated valuation and lead generation platform for estate agents. The deal was described as a key milestone for the group, adding to its offer for agents with lead generation capabilities, alongside existing marketing tools.
Last year saw iamproperty publish its first set of accounts since partnering with Perwyn in a deal thought to have been worth more than £100m. Parent firm figures showed revenues of just under £51m, while Ebitda had increased by 22% to £15.1m.

What is a Scatter Game?
A scatter game can trigger rewards regardless of where they appear on the reels. Unlike regular symbols that need to align across paylines, scatter symbols are more flexible and can activate bonuses even when they land in random positions.
This is what makes scatter features so popular in modern online slot games—they add unpredictability and increase the chances of triggering special rewards like free spins or bonus rounds.
How Scatter Symbols Work
In a typical scatter game online, scatter symbols serve as bonus triggers rather than standard winning symbols.
Advertisement
Here’s how they function:
Scatter symbols can appear anywhere on the reels
They do not need to follow paylines
A specific number of scatter symbols triggers a bonus
For example:
2 scatter symbols → small payout (in some games)
3 scatter symbols → free spins activated
4 or more → enhanced rewards or multipliers
Each game has its own rules, so it’s always important to check the paytable before playing.
